The PBS122 by ThorLabs is a highly efficient polarizing beamsplitter cube designed for optical applications in the wavelength range of 620 to 1000 nm. With its compact size of 1/2", the PBS122 is made from high-quality N-SF1 glass and is equipped with a dielectric beamsplitter coating that enables it to separate s-polarization and p-polarization components with remarkable accuracy.
The PBS122 utilizes reflection to block the s-component and allow the p-component to go right through it. Its design is optimized for use with the transmitted beam, providing a TP:TS > 1000:1 extinction ratio, which ensures superior performance in a wide range of optical applications. On the other hand, the reflected beam has an extinction ratio of approximately 20:1 or 100:1.
The PBS122 cube is made of two prisms and the dielectric beamsplitting coating is carefully applied to the hypotenuse of one of them. The two prism halves are then firmly bound together using cement, ensuring the cube's durability and longevity. A dot on the top of the cube makes it easier to identify which prism carries a beamsplitting coating, making it more convenient for various applications. The PBS122 is designed to easily differentiate between P and S polarizations, with the capability to take input from any of its multiple polished faces. For convenience, the PBS122 also features engraved arrows that indicate one of the possible orientations of the cube, making it easier for users to align and configure it correctly.
Cube Size | 1/2" x 1/2" x 1/2" (12.7 mm x 12.7 mm x 12.7 mm) |
Wavelength Range | 620 - 1000 nm |
Material | N-SF1 |
Transmission | TP > 90% |
Reflection | RS, Avg > 95% |
Surface Quality | 40-20 Scratch-Dig |
Dimension Tolerance | +0 / -0.2 mm |
Transmitted Wavefront Error | <λ/4 @ 633 nm (Over Ø10.16 mm) |
